Prefabricated Building

Prefabricated buildings are preferred a lot for reasons such as flexible and special production according to the wishes of the user, having designs that can achieve a modern appearance, energy efficiency and being more cost-effective than reinforced concrete structures. Prefabricated buildings are houses that can be easily moved to another land by people who do not have their own land, and that offer the opportunity to change to adapt to the new land.

Prefabricated Building Models

If you have a plot or land of your own and you do not have to move, it may always make sense to build a reinforced concrete structure on your land. However, the comfort, comfort and peace obtained in reinforced concrete or wooden structures can also be obtained by choosing prefabricated structures. Many different prefabricated building models can be produced in such a way that prefabricated buildings can be easily positioned in desired places according to the needs.

Things to Consider When Buying a Prefabricated House

The design of prefabricated houses is as important as the ground on which they will be deployed. Therefore, the soil on the foundation must be cultivated and settled with the help of a roller. The dense and smooth soil area will prevent the prefabricated house from being exposed to structural damage after the assembly is done in the future, and we will not lead to results that will cause extra costs. The presence of heat and sound insulation materials used for the preferred prefabricated house should also be checked whether the materials used are of good quality. Before the prefabricated houses are put into production, the best product should be created by keeping the user's wishes, needs and functionality in the foreground. In case the user's requests change in the future, changes should be made open to all kinds of changes and should be developed.

Heat Insulation of Prefabricated House

The biggest misconception known in prefabricated houses is that it is very cold inside during the very cold winter months. If the necessary thermal insulation is made, you can spend a very peaceful and warm winter even in extremely cold regions. All sound and heat insulation processes applied in a normal building can be easily applied to prefabricated houses. An important factor to consider when designing prefabricated houses is heat and sound insulation. First of all, it is necessary to evaluate the climate and weather conditions of the region where the prefabricated house will be built. The location of the prefabricated houses according to the sun and the direction of the wind may vary at the point where the heat loss occurs. For the heat and sound insulation of the prefabricated house, the wall thickness should be 10 cm or more. In general, the areas with the highest heat loss are the roofs. Therefore, insulation at these points should be applied with insulation materials such as glass wool or rock wool. If glass wool or rock wool is used in the production of a prefabricated house, sound and heat insulation will not be a problem for a long time. At the same time, if there are prefabricated houses, sound-heat insulation should be made in elevator shafts, wall interior partitions, and places where pipes pass.

Advantages of Prefabricated House

The prefabricated house is preferred a lot because it can be easily moved to other areas, can be developed later and does not upset the user in economic terms. Prefabricated houses, which have brought quick solutions as a shelter opportunity in our country, which is face to face with the earthquake reality, have become an important alternative with their earthquake resistance.

Prefabricated House Prices

Prefabricated house prices may vary with parameters such as materials used, transportation, assembly, ground survey, and the arrangement of a professional team. If prefabricated houses are deployed with a professional team, with a properly made discovery, more efficiency can be obtained from reinforced concrete houses. This situation has recently led to an increase in the interest in prefabricated houses. Therefore, prefabricated house prices may vary according to the quality of the materials used. Second-hand prefabricated houses, which users can choose, have also started to be effective on this variability in prices. Even though there is a price difference between zero production and second hand prefabricated houses, zero production prefabricated houses will always continue to be on the side of the consumer economically. Although the second hand market is cheaper, you may have to deal with problems such as problems and not meeting your wishes fully.
